Srinagar, Oct. 1 -- The National Service Scheme (NSS) unit of the University of Kashmir (KU) launched the Viksit Bharat Yuva Connect Programme - Sewa Pakhwada Edition in collaboration with the varsity's Department of Students' Welfare (DSW) at the Main Campus. The programme, running up to October 2, 2025, aims to engage youth in activities promoting nation-building, community service, and social responsibility, in line with the larger vision of Sewa Parv 2025.
